Obligations of a Designated Agent

The designated agent is tasked with promptly delivering these documents to the entity, helping to ensure legal compliance and avoid potential sanctions.

Additionally, the registered agent must possess a valid address in the state where the company is registered. This address is mandated by law to be available during standard business hours, allowing officials to easily reach the entity if necessary. The official agent also plays a important role in informing the company about important deadlines, such as filing annual reports and renewal deadlines, which is crucial for continuing operations and in good standing.

Furthermore, designated agents must keep accurate records and manage any required changes in their appointment. This entails filing modifications when a different agent is designated or if there is a address change. By executing these duties, registered agents provide confidence to entrepreneurs, ensuring that they stay within legal parameters while enabling them to focus on the growth and management of their businesses.

The Way to Alter Your Registered Agent

Modifying your registered agent is a straightforward process, but it is important to adhere to the appropriate steps to make sure adherence with state laws. Firstly, you need to check your state's particular requirements for changing a registered agent. The majority of states require you to complete a registered agent change form, which may be accessible online through the Secretary of State's website. This form generally asks for details about your existing registered agent and the incoming agent you wish to designate.

Once you have filled out the necessary change form, you will typically need to submit it plus any required fees to the state’s business filing office. The fees can change depending on the state and may also be contingent upon whether you're filing online or by mail. It's advisable to check the specific costs involved so you can budget appropriately. Additionally, some states may need a consent form from the replacement registered agent, affirming their readiness to take on this responsibility, so ensure that all parties are on the same page before submission.

Once your change has been filed, keep an eye on the turnaround times, as they can change dramatically between states. You may receive confirmation of the change in a few days or a few weeks. As soon as the change is finalized, inform your stakeholders, update your business records, and ensure that all relevant documents indicate the new registered agent's details. This way, you maintain compliance and ensure that any legal documents or official communications are directed to the appropriate address from then on.
